S&P Global Commodity Insights, the energy pricing and reports unit of US-based ratings and analysis firm S&P Global Inc., has acquired UK-based technology firm Tradenet and its vessel-tracking platform Market Intelligence Network (MINT) for an undisclosed sum.
Liftings of liquefied natural gas cargoes increased while North Asian spot futures prices slumped by between 15 percent and 30 percent for March and April deliveries as major Chinese LNG importing hubs, Tianjin and Dalian, imposed strict Covid-19 curbs while European benchmarks also dropped.
Global liquefied natural gas plants lifted the pace of cargo loadings in the week even as previously very high winter season prices for physical North Asia spot cargoes moderated and the February futures contract expired.
